书签 分享 收藏 举报 版权申诉 / 51
上传文档赚钱

类型软件工程中的KCOM商业工程(ppt-50页)课件.ppt

  • 上传人(卖家):三亚风情
  • 文档编号:3390090
  • 上传时间:2022-08-26
  • 格式:PPT
  • 页数:51
  • 大小:4.11MB
  • 【下载声明】
    1. 本站全部试题类文档,若标题没写含答案,则无答案;标题注明含答案的文档,主观题也可能无答案。请谨慎下单,一旦售出,不予退换。
    2. 本站全部PPT文档均不含视频和音频,PPT中出现的音频或视频标识(或文字)仅表示流程,实际无音频或视频文件。请谨慎下单,一旦售出,不予退换。
    3. 本页资料《软件工程中的KCOM商业工程(ppt-50页)课件.ppt》由用户(三亚风情)主动上传,其收益全归该用户。163文库仅提供信息存储空间,仅对该用户上传内容的表现方式做保护处理,对上传内容本身不做任何修改或编辑。 若此文所含内容侵犯了您的版权或隐私,请立即通知163文库(点击联系客服),我们立即给予删除!
    4. 请根据预览情况,自愿下载本文。本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
    5.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007及以上版本和PDF阅读器,压缩文件请下载最新的WinRAR软件解压。
    配套讲稿:

    如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。

    特殊限制:

    部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。

    关 键  词:
    软件工程 中的 KCOM 商业 工程 ppt 50 课件
    资源描述:

    1、 开发进度缓慢 开发费用超支 维护成本增长过快 不恰当的功能设计 拙劣的性能 不断膨胀的bug和代码量 不兼容 重复开发近二十年前,美国著名的图灵奖获得者布鲁克斯博士曾在他的没有银弹:软件工程的根本和次要问题论文中将能给软件产业带来本质上突变的技术称为“银弹”,并且宣称,“没有单纯的技术或者管理上的进步能够独立承诺在十年当中大幅度地提高软件的生产率、可靠性和解决性”。这个论断在这二十年里一直没有被打破。Gorden Moore在1965年提出著名的摩尔定律,预言单位平方英寸芯片的晶体管数目每过18到24个月就将增加一倍。摩尔定律归纳了硬件技术的发展速度,那么软件技术有没有相应的定律呢,几十年来

    2、,软件业界人士一直没有停止过这方面的思考。理想的软件开发模式应该是“基于设计的全自动化的软件工厂”开发模式。在这种模式下,软件开发的主要工作是进行软件设计,应用软件系统由“全自动化的软件工厂”加工而成。模型驱动体系架构(Model Driven Architecture,MDA)是由 OMG 提出的新的软件方法学,被面向对象技术界预言为未来几年里最重要的软件方法学。模型驱动体系架构(MDA)把建模语言用作一种编程语言而不仅仅是设计语言,并以一种全新的方式将IT技术的一系列新的趋势性技术整合到一起。这些技术包括基于组件的开发、设计模式、中间件、说明性约束、抽象、多层系统、企业应用整合以及契约式设

    3、计等。模型驱动体系架构(MDA)的出现,为如何提高软件开发效率,如何增强软件的可移植性、协同工作能力、可维护性,以及如何提高文档编制的便利性指明了解决之道。MDA 改变了开发过程 MDA 改变了开发工具 MDA 让你重新认识文档、代码、模型 MDA 带来了数学般的精确性 MDA 为新方法学提供了土壤 将数据模型、业务过程、组织机构、商业智能、UML、KCOM 组件、应用服务器等众多的软件工具集成到一个完整的模型驱动体系架构(Model Driven Architecture)环境中 通过使用“基于设计的全自动化软件工厂”将设计结果直接加工成最终可运行系统,使得软件开发过程从传统的需求分析、系统

    4、设计、编码实现、发布运行等阶段变成为需求分析、系统设计、软件加工、发布运行等阶段 使应用软件开发效率有了质的飞越,并且使企业级应用软件开发的重心从程序领域偏向业务领域,强有力地保证了企业级应用软件的品质 支持多种业内的标准:采用 OMG 定义的 MDA 模型驱动体系架构 采用标准的 XML 作为数据交互格式 支持标准的 UML 图 支持标准的数据模型 支持 WFMC 定义的标准的工作流模型 支持标准的 COM 组件模型 支持概念数据模型和物理数据模型设计支持全部主流的数据库根据所选择的数据库类型生成相应的数据库定义脚本支持对 Microsoft SQL Server 数据库的逆向工程可视化的业

    5、务过程设计工具业务过程引擎业务过程监控业务管理器描述企业的组织架构管理角色的数据权限定义执行者角色提供UML图形设计功能KCOM 组件平台融合了组件技术和 Internet 技术这两大技术的优势,它是一种快速应用开发平台。丰富的内嵌组件标准的 ActiveX 控件标准的 OLE 对象标准的 COM 组件一种编程语言兼容Basic语言实现组件运算实现代码运算实现规则运算经过多次迭代开发,应用软件系统逐步完善,最终达到可以交付发布运行的状态。这样的往复迭代过程在“基于设计的全自动化软件工厂”的应用开发模式下是可以随时进行的;而采用传统的开发模式,任何形式的迭代都会是对项目进度、项目费用的巨大挑战。设计基础数据表加工成基础数据页面设计单据表定义业务单据节点加工成业务单据页面设计报表视图加工成报表页面设计数据分析视图加工成数据分析页面分销管理系统汽车城业务系统进销存系统客户关系管理系统办公自动化系统地理信息系统

    展开阅读全文
    提示  163文库所有资源均是用户自行上传分享,仅供网友学习交流,未经上传用户书面授权,请勿作他用。
    关于本文
    本文标题:软件工程中的KCOM商业工程(ppt-50页)课件.ppt
    链接地址:https://www.163wenku.com/p-3390090.html

    Copyright@ 2017-2037 Www.163WenKu.Com  网站版权所有  |  资源地图   
    IPC备案号:蜀ICP备2021032737号  | 川公网安备 51099002000191号


    侵权投诉QQ:3464097650  资料上传QQ:3464097650
       


    【声明】本站为“文档C2C交易模式”,即用户上传的文档直接卖给(下载)用户,本站只是网络空间服务平台,本站所有原创文档下载所得归上传人所有,如您发现上传作品侵犯了您的版权,请立刻联系我们并提供证据,我们将在3个工作日内予以改正。

    163文库